Real Madrid and Borussia Dortmund have qualified for the semi-finals of European football's Champions League.
Real reached the last four despite a 3-2 loss at Galatasaray. Goals from Cristiano Ronaldo at the start and end of the match earned the Spaniards a 5-3 aggregate win.
Madrid now have a shot at winning a 10th European Cup.
Meanwhile Dortmund struck twice in stoppage time to beat Malaga of Spain 3-2 in Germany.
The other two quarter-finals are completed tomorrow with Barcelona and Paris St Germain locked at 2-all and Bayern Munich lead Juventus 2-0.
